The Evolution of Home Cleaning: Robotic Hoover and Mop Systems
In the ever-evolving landscape of home innovation, among the most substantial advancements has been the development of robotic hoover and mop systems. These smart devices have transformed the ordinary task of cleaning into a smooth, effective, and nearly uncomplicated process. This post looks into the world of robotic hoover and mop systems, exploring their features, advantages, and the technology that powers them.
Introduction to Robotic Hoover and Mop Systems
Robotic hoover and mop systems are autonomous cleaning gadgets developed to maintain the cleanliness of homes and workplaces. These gadgets utilize advanced robotics, artificial intelligence (AI), and sensor innovation to browse and clean floors, carpets, and tough surface areas. Unlike conventional vacuum cleaners and mops, robotic systems can operate individually, scheduling cleaning jobs and changing their behavior based on the environment and user preferences.
Key Features of Robotic Hoover and Mop Systems
Autonomous Navigation
Laser Mapping: Many high-end designs use laser navigation to produce a comprehensive map of the home environment. This allows the robot to prepare its cleaning route effectively and prevent challenges.Vision Sensors: Some models are geared up with video cameras and vision sensing units to spot and navigate around barriers, ensuring that they don't get stuck or damage furniture.Edge Detection: To prevent falls, these robotics use edge detection sensors that stop them from cleaning near stairs or other drop-offs.
Cleaning Capabilities
HEPA Filters: High-efficiency particulate air (HEPA) filters capture great dust and irritants, making these devices perfect for homes with animals or allergy patients.Multiple Cleaning Modes: Most robotic hoovers and mops provide various cleaning modes, such as spot cleaning, edge cleaning, and deep cleaning, to attend to different cleaning needs.Mop and Vacuum Combination: Some models combine vacuuming and mopping in one gadget, saving effort and time by performing both tasks at the same time.
Smart Technology Integration
Voice Control: Integration with smart home systems like Amazon Alexa, Google Assistant, and Apple HomeKit enables users to control the robot with voice commands.App Control: Users can arrange cleaning, keep an eye on the robot's status, and get alerts through dedicated mobile apps.Automated Charging: When the battery is low, the robot returns to its charging dock instantly, ensuring it is constantly all set for the next cleaning session.
User-Friendly Design
Compact Size: Robotic hoovers and mops are created to fit under furnishings and in tight spaces, making them ideal for little homes or messy spaces.Low Noise: Many models are created to operate quietly, reducing disruption to day-to-day activities.Eco-Friendly: Some robotics are energy-efficient and usage water and cleaning options moderately, making them an ecologically conscious option.Advantages of Robotic Hoover and Mop Systems
Convenience
Hands-Free Operation: The main advantage is the convenience of hands-free cleaning. Users can set the robot to clean at particular times, and it will handle the task without any manual intervention.Time-Saving: These gadgets conserve users a substantial amount of time, permitting them to concentrate on other activities or simply relax.
Consistency
Regular Cleaning: Robotic hoovers and mops can be set to clean multiple times a day, ensuring that the home remains regularly clean.Extensive Coverage: Advanced navigation systems ensure that every corner and crevice is cleaned up, leaving no area untouched.
Modification
Zone Cleaning: Users can set specific zones for the robot to tidy, such as the kitchen area or living room, for more targeted cleaning.Scheduling: The ability to schedule cleaning sessions at particular times makes sure that the home is always clean when needed.
Cost-Effectiveness
Long-Term Savings: While the preliminary expense of a robotic hoover or mop might be greater than traditional cleaning tools, the long-lasting savings in time and effort can be significant.Reduced Need for Professional Cleaning: Regular use of these gadgets can minimize the requirement for employing expert cleaning services, resulting in additional cost savings.How Robotic Hoover and Mop Systems Work
Mapping and Navigation
Preliminary Mapping: Upon setup, the robot vacuum cleaner with mop develops a map of the home utilizing its sensors. This map is then saved in its memory for future reference.Path Planning: Using the map, the robot prepares its cleaning route, guaranteeing it covers all areas efficiently.Challenge Avoidance: Advanced sensing units and algorithms help the robot discover and avoid challenges, avoiding damage to furniture and itself.
Cleaning Process
Vacuuming: The robot utilizes a mix of brushes and suction to remove dust, dirt, and particles from floorings and carpets.Mopping: For hard surfaces, the robot dispenses water and cleaning service, then utilizes a microfiber pad to mop the floor.Self-Cleaning: Some models feature self-cleaning brushes and filters, reducing the requirement for manual maintenance.
Maintenance and Care
Filter Cleaning: Regular cleaning of the HEPA filter is vital to preserve the robot's performance.Water Reservoir: For mopping designs, the water reservoir requires to be filled up and cleared as needed.Software Updates: Keeping the robot's software as much as date ensures it operates at its best and can benefit from new features and enhancements.Popular Models and Brands
iRobot Roomba and Braava
Roomba: Known for its advanced navigation and cleaning capabilities, the Roomba series consists of models with various features, such as Wi-Fi connection and voice control.Braava: Specialized in mopping, the Braava series uses various mopping techniques, including sweeping and scrubbing, to clean tough floorings efficiently.
Ecovacs Deebot
Deebot OZMO: This model combines vacuuming and mopping, with innovative navigation and smart home combination.Deebot T8: Features a powerful suction system and a large water tank for deep cleaning.
Neato Robotics
D7 Connected: Known for its D-shaped style, which robot vacuum cleaner enables much better cleaning in corners, the D7 Connected deals advanced mapping and navigation.
Xiaomi
Mi Robot Vacuum-Mop: A cost-effective option that integrates vacuum and mopping functions, with smart navigation and app control.Regularly Asked Questions (FAQs)
Q: Are robotic hoovers and mops suitable for pet owners?
A: Yes, numerous designs are specifically created with animals in mind. They feature powerful suction, HEPA filters to capture pet hair and irritants, and resilient brushes that can deal with pet messes.
Q: Can these robots tidy stairs?
A: Most robotic hoovers and mops are not designed to tidy stairs due to the risk of damage. However, some designs have edge detection sensing units that prevent them from falling off stairs.
Q: How typically do I require to clean the robot's filter and brushes?
A: It is suggested to clean up the filter and brushes after each usage, specifically if there is a great deal of pet hair or debris. This guarantees ideal efficiency and longevity of the gadget.
Q: Can I manage the robot from my mobile phone?
A: Yes, lots of models come with devoted mobile apps that permit users to control the robot, schedule cleaning sessions, and monitor its status from anywhere.
Q: How do I set up a robotic hoover or mop?
A: Setup typically involves charging the robot, downloading the mobile app, and creating a map of the home environment. Some models likewise require Wi-Fi connection for sophisticated features.
Q: Are these robotics environmentally friendly?
A: Many models are created to be energy-efficient and usage water and cleaning options sparingly, making them an eco-friendly choice for home cleaning.
